Sadly, we are called to stand for James McDonough, US Air Force.

 

James enlisted into the United States Air Force in December 1961 and went to tech school for electronics in Denver, Colorado. He became a Master Technician on the B-47 Stratojet stationed at Lincoln Air Force base Nebraska during the Cuban Missile Crisis as part of Strategic Air Command. He was honorably discharged in January 1965, where he stayed in reserve capacity for 2 more years.

 

James was awarded The Good Conduct Medal and the Air Force Longevity Award.
